DH's CIP has the AF on this billing so we need to PC it. Going to do the CIU since he already has one and I want him to get the CIC down the road for the SUB. (Even though Chase has me on a smoldering burn with the current rumor of no more cruises. :badpc: I'm sure I can come up with a third use of the points. :rolleyes:) Do you think it would make any difference if we apply for a second CIP for him either before or after the PC to a CIU? I am just so leery of breaking the rules again after getting caught in the DD debacle last September. If DH gets shut down he will be a widower and I will be 6 feet under in the back field!
If his first CIP was with SSN, I recommend self-referring for CIP #2 with EIN before downgrading CIP #1 to CIC/CIU. You get 20k more UR from that route as opposed to grabbing CIP #2 after the PC (100k vs. 80k).

If you're going to be applying for a second CIP anyway, then might as well go for the most points possible.

Which Hilton? The Aspire comes with Diamond status, which is Hilton’s highest elite tier, so it may be worth it to get the card for the reservation holder. @calypso726 and @disneymagicgirl can probably speak more to the benefits.

Just an FYI: In order to get the resort credit the HIlton must be on the Hilton Resort list. Not all Hiltons are considered resort properties. There are 224 and can be found searching here https://www3.hilton.com/en/resorts/index.html

Status has gotten us early check in, late check out, upgrades to access club level which resulted in saving us a LOT of money in Iceland. Food there is rather expensive and we mostly at in the club except for dinner. Status will also allow us free breakfast, afternoon tea and happy hour next week in the Maldives where a club sandwich can run $30.

Now, since your stay was paid with points via UR you may not get any status benefits. This seems to be a YMMV situation. I'd get the card in the name of the person that the reservation is under.

Gotta say, personally, I love the Aspire card and am even planning on working our way to having a second one for each of us.

We are well under 50% of our income for most of ours

Since you said "most of ours" I just wanted to make sure you're adding up all your Chase CL's to compare to household income, not the individual card CL's. Chase is looking at the person as a whole to assess how much credit they've extended across all cards, both business and personal. So if you personally have 3 cards, one at 30k, one at 15k, and another at 5k, then you have 50k in credit extended. If your HHI is 100k, then you've reached that 50% threshold that starts making auto approvals iffy; if you're HHI is 150k, then you're at 33% and still good.

They seem willing to extend more credit than 50% of income, but you have a better chance of getting auto approved for it if your existing CL's are under it. Chase for a long time was happy to give me 60% of my reported income. But I was at half or below that before I applied for each card. And just because we're discussing it I'll also mention that there seems to be a ceiling that they don't like to cross regardless of reported income, I think it was mentioned around 70k in CLs.
